GWM Malaysia Eyes Top 10 Spot by 2028: 6 New Models to Launch, Led by Tank 300 HEV

GWM Malaysia is accelerating its growth with a newly unveiled strategic roadmap for 2026–2028. Announced during its annual Media Appreciation Night, the automaker aims to become one of the Top 3 Chinese automotive brands and a Top 10 brand overall in Malaysia by 2028.
This ambition is supported by an aggressive product assault involving the launch of six new SUVs over the next two years, led by the rugged GWM Tank 300 HEV.
The 2028 Vision: 60,000 Units and 6% Market Share

GWM Malaysia’s roadmap focuses on long-term brand building and sustainable growth rather than short-term price competition. Following a strong 2025, where the brand achieved 5,876 sales and a 177% year-on-year growth, the company has set the following targets:
- Annual Sales Volume: 60,000 units per year.
- Market Share: 6% of Malaysia’s Total Industry Volume (TIV).
- Network Expansion: A nationwide footprint of 60 dealer outlets.
- Regional Hub: Positioning Malaysia as a critical ASEAN growth and export hub.

The Product Pipeline: 6 Upcoming Models

Following the Tank 300 HEV, GWM plans to introduce five more models through 2027. Based on regional trends, industry observers expect:
- Two B-segment SUVs: Likely the ORA 5 (available in EV and HEV forms).
- Two C-segment SUVs: Speculation points toward the Haval Raptor (Menglong) and the plug-in hybrid Haval H6 Hi4.
- One Luxury C-SUV: Widely expected to be the WEY 03 (formerly WEY Latte), a premium PHEV designed to rival European luxury brands.
A Technology-Led Strategy
GGWM Malaysia is moving beyond just selling cars by focusing on smarter technology and better service.
"The growth we achieved in 2025 shows that we are building something meaningful and that we are on the right path," said Roslan Abdullah, COO of GWM Malaysia.
The brand’s strategy rests on four key pillars:
- Smarter Hybrid Tech: Future models will feature the Hi4 Intelligent Hybrid System. First seen in the premium WEY G9, this tech delivers more power with less fuel, making high-performance driving more efficient.
- Reliable Spare Parts: To eliminate long repair waits, the GWM Care system commits to a 95% nationwide parts fulfillment rate, ensuring essential components are almost always in stock.
- Local Commitment: Continued investment in local assembly (CKD) helps keep prices competitive and ensures technical teams have deep, hands-on expertise with every vehicle.
- Elevated Service: GWM is upgrading its network of 60 planned dealerships to a new, premium standard, providing a consistent and professional experience for every customer.
